Dinner - burrata and tomatoes were delicious. The various types of tomatoes each had distinct flavors


This was day two's dinner - we loved the bass and squash so much, we had to get it again. The lamb was a little fatty, about 1/4 of one medallion was fat. I cut off the fat and commented to the wait staff. Our waitress immediately apologized and offered another portion of lamb.


Day 1's dinner - bass with mixed squash/zucchini and lobster pasta. The pasta sauce was creamy but light, pasta itself was done perfectly. Lobster portion not stingy.


Dessert - we are not big on sweets, so only had one bite of each. Our wait staff offered us some fresh fruits after seeing us not having made no progress to the dessert plates before asking for a check.

Breakfast was probably one of the best I've had anywhere. We did not bring our phones during one of the breakfasts (which is in line with the purpose of coming here I feel), so I only have this one image from the second day. The trout toast (first day) and blue fish toast (second day) were definitely the highlights. Buckwheat pancake, according to my SO, is the best she has ever had. Chef's rotating daily pastries were great. First day we had a pistachio croissant, second day was a corn muffin. Both were wonderful. There is also fresh squeezed orange and grapefruit juices.
